Output e860b2f82f573d5236926c4920032f664f007f9a0a71f08be9541a20d24561d2:0

value
340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 976bb4858ecc2846eaf4401ab971b04408efe14c OP_EQUAL
address
3FVeyzj1HYh1iF8kJY3rNJFuu5Bcyke2cK
transaction
e860b2f82f573d5236926c4920032f664f007f9a0a71f08be9541a20d24561d2
spent
true